Castlemaine rod shop do a blank conversion plate for the rb30's , as well as bellhousings for supra 5 speeds,(they even do ful kits to fit rb30's into all model torana's) the jatco 4 spd auto even in standard trim would be ok, but better if correctly modified (specially if you intend to up the boost etc) the poor old m20 wouldn't late 5 minutes behind a healthy rb30t , hmmm rb30turbo in an lj that sounds like fast fun to me!

VL turbo 5 speed manual are very strong, very expensive, and very big. I think trans tunnel will need surgery to fit one of these in an lj

im lead to believe that in the jatco 4 speed trans (4n71b) the o/d is its main weak point and a trimatic is alot stronger. we got some vl turbos at work running in the 9 sec zone with transbrake trimatics. you could consider full manual auto. also i no that some of those adapter housing arn't all that good but im unsure of what brand to go for, just something to think about.

I have a supra 5 speed behind my RB30 in my LJ.

No trans tunnel mods are needed. I will be swapping it out shortly after the car is on the road as I want to get a transbraked Jatco.

Im not sure how long the supra box will last with boost though.

i dont see any reason why you couldnt run the gearbox from a skyline. The rb25t r33's would have the strongest boxes. and you wouldnt need a different bellhousing. I doubt the shifter position would be in the right place though. Ask your nearest rice shop what the dimensions are and im sure they could tell you.

Hey surfmaster, i am putting an rb30et and r33 5spd box into an LH, this shows where the shifter sits. And thats with NO massaging of the tunnel. I might have to do a LITTLE bit with a hammer to get a few more mm of clearance But its fit pretty well so far, i thought!
